African leaders warn EU not to lecture them on democracy

Source: International Herald Tribune

BRUSSELS, Belgium: African leaders told the European Union on Friday not to lecture them on democracy, and any future partnership had to be one of equals.

A majority of 18 African leaders at a three-day development conference in Brussels criticized renewed demands by the 25-nation bloc that they should do more to address human rights and corruption if they wanted more aid.
